Capturing the Essence of Humanity: The Art of Writing about People

Writing about people is a captivating and multifaceted endeavor. It

allows us to delve into the complexities of the human experience, to

unravel the intricate tapestry of emotions, beliefs, and behaviors that

define our existence. As writers, we are granted the privilege of

peering into the lives of others, of illuminating the unique stories

that shape the human condition.

At the heart of writing about people lies the pursuit of

understanding. We strive to transcend the superficial and to unveil

the deeper layers of an individual's identity. Through our words, we

seek to capture the essence of a person – their hopes, their struggles,

their triumphs, and the subtle nuances that make them who they are.

This undertaking requires a keen eye for detail, a deep empathy, and

a willingness to step into the shoes of our subjects.

One of the primary challenges in writing about people is the delicate

balance between factual accuracy and the exploration of the subjective. As writers, we must navigate the fine line between

presenting objective information and delving into the realm of

personal interpretation. This task becomes particularly crucial when

dealing with sensitive or controversial topics, where our words hold

the power to shape perceptions and influence perspectives.

To effectively write about people, we must cultivate a deep

understanding of the human psyche. This involves studying the

motivations, emotions, and thought processes that drive individuals,

as well as the social, cultural, and historical contexts that shape their

experiences. By immersing ourselves in the lives of our subjects, we

can uncover the nuances and complexities that make each person

unique.

Moreover, the art of writing about people requires a keen eye for

observation. We must be attuned to the subtleties of body language,

facial expressions, and the ways in which individuals interact with

their environments and with one another. These details, when woven

into our writing, can breathe life into our subjects, transforming them

from mere characters on a page into vibrant, three-dimensional

beings.

In the pursuit of capturing the essence of humanity, writers often

employ a range of literary techniques to convey the depth and

complexity of their subjects. Descriptive language, dialogue, and the use of sensory details can all contribute to the creation of a vivid and

immersive narrative. Similarly, the incorporation of historical or

cultural references can provide valuable context, enriching the

reader's understanding of the individual's experiences.

One of the most profound aspects of writing about people is the

opportunity to amplify underrepresented voices and to challenge

prevailing narratives. By shining a light on the stories of marginalized

individuals or groups, writers can contribute to the ongoing dialogue

surrounding diversity, inclusion, and social justice. In doing so, they

can inspire empathy, foster understanding, and contribute to the

broader effort of creating a more equitable and compassionate

world.

At the same time, writing about people can be a deeply personal and

introspective process. As writers, we often find ourselves grappling

with our own biases, preconceptions, and emotional responses to

the individuals we study. This self-awareness is crucial, as it allows us

to approach our subjects with humility, respect, and a genuine desire

to understand, rather than to judge or impose our own agendas.

Ultimately, the art of writing about people is a testament to the

boundless complexity and richness of the human experience. It is a

means of preserving and sharing the stories that shape our world, of

illuminating the common threads that bind us together, and of fostering a deeper appreciation for the diversity that defines the

human condition. Through our words, we have the power to inspire,

to challenge, and to transform the way we perceive and engage with

the people who make up the tapestry of our shared existence.
